         <title>Religion </title>
         <author>23kroesek</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/23kroesek/jakhnf4inpmg/wish/398477616</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>- Islam was the official religion of the Ottoman Empire. <br><br>- The highest position in Islam, caliphate, was claimed by the sultan. <br><br>- The Sultan must have been a devout muslim and was given the literal authority of the caliph. <br><br>- Islam was the focus, but others were allowed to worship Judaism and christianity.  <br><br>- To protect themselves from evil, ottomans would wear little charms, such as necklaces.   </div>]]></description>

         <title>Government </title>
         <author>23kroesek</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/23kroesek/jakhnf4inpmg/wish/398478243</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>- Sultan was the supreme ruler. <br><br>- They had effective control of its provinces, officials and inhabitants. <br><br>- wealth and rank could be inherited, but were just as often earned. <br><br>- Military service was a key to advancement in the hierarchy.  <br><br>- The central government was composed of the Sultan and his own staff in what was known as the "house of Osman".  <br><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>Ottomans influence on Europeans </title>
         <author>23kroesek</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/23kroesek/jakhnf4inpmg/wish/398485096</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>- The Ottoman empire isolated the countries from the capitalistic system of western Europe.  <br>- The Ottoman empire gained control of most of the trade routes to East Asia. <br><br>- Much of the Eastern Europe was unified under the control of the Ottoman empire. <br><br>- Portuguese explorers sought new sea routes to avoid the Ottoman monopoly. <br><br>- The Ottoman empire controlled the eastern Mediterranean and numerous overland trade routes. </div>]]></description>

         <title>Cultural elements of the Ottoman Empire</title>
         <author>23kroesek</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/23kroesek/jakhnf4inpmg/wish/398485308</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>- The culture of the ottoman empire was influenced from cultures of conquered lands and their people. <br><br>- Culture was influenced by Byzantium, the Arab culture of the Islamic middle east, and the Persian culture of Iran. <br><br>- The cuisine of the ottoman empire was highly sophisticated and elaborate fusion of many culture traditions found in the empire.  <br><br>- The music of the ottoman empire had an distinct style of court music. <br><br>- Dancing was also an important element of Ottoman culture and incorporated the folkloric  dancing traditions. <br><br></div>]]></description>

         <title>Economics/Trade in the Ottoman Empire </title>
         <author>23kroesek</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/23kroesek/jakhnf4inpmg/wish/398485687</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>- Ottomans saw military expansion and careful use of currency as the main source of wealth. <br><br>- Agriculture seen as more important than manufacture and commerce. <br><br>- Ottomans continued along the trajectory of territorial expansion, traditional monopolies, conservative land holding and agriculture. <br><br>- The ottoman empire had main control of the silk road. <br><br>- Europeans would trade through Constantinople and other muslim countries where they would have to pay high taxes.   <br><br></div>]]></description>
